THE FUNCTION

The facility should be a functional space that attracts a wide variety of end users. The Arts Hub should provide a mixing pot of activities that cultivates the surrounding community. In order for the Arts Hub to be successful, creating a secure, clean environment is a necessity. 24 hour security is a must and a daily maintenance staff will be needed.

- The arts hub will cater to clients of all ages and walks of life.
- There will be no entrance fee, so the sole source of income will come from the rentable studios, the Arts Hub classes, the community festivals and fundraisers, the possible coffee shop and the rentable space on the above 5 ½ floors.
- Each dance, art, cooking, music class will be held by individuals who rent out the space privately.
- Every performance, festival and fundraiser will be hosted by an individual or organization that rents the space and the allotted time, except for special circumstances where the facilities may be donated.
- Most of the building, including the park, will be open 24 hours year round, unless otherwise noted.
- Arts Hub will be closed surrounding Mardi Gras due to congestion in the downtown area.
- The park can be rented for parties, concerts, festivals, fundraisers or simply used for recreational purposes.
- Changing out galleries and exhibits will keep visitors interested, and will promote continuing patronage.
- Maintaining security throughout New Orleans Art Hub is a requirement to keep end users safe, comfortable and happy.
- Creating a way finding method will help visitors navigate through the facility, while experiencing all it has to offer.
- The arts hub will be run by both hired employees and volunteers. They will be in charge of maintaining exhibits and spaces.
